网站大量收购独家精品文档,联系QQ:2885784924

微服务测试用例设计.pptx

  1. 1、本文档共31页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

数智创新变革未来微服务测试用例设计

微服务测试概述

测试用例设计原则

接口测试用例设计

业务流程测试用例设计

数据一致性测试用例设计

性能测试用例设计

安全测试用例设计

测试用例执行与管理目录

微服务测试概述微服务测试用例设计

微服务测试概述微服务测试概述1.微服务测试的挑战与重要性:随着微服务架构的普及,测试变得愈加复杂。为了确保各个服务之间的协同工作,保证整体系统的稳定性和可靠性,微服务测试显得尤为重要。2.微服务测试的原则:微服务测试应遵循独立性、完整性、连续性等原则,以确保测试的有效性和准确性。3.微服务测试的类型:包括单元测试、集成测试、端到端测试等,每种测试类型都有其特定的目的和方法。微服务测试的挑战与重要性1.服务间的依赖性:微服务间存在大量的交互和依赖,为测试带来一定的复杂性。需要考虑各种服务间的交互场景和数据一致性。2.数据管理的复杂性:微服务的数据存储和管理较为分散,需要进行有效的数据模拟和清理,以保证测试数据的准确性和独立性。3.测试覆盖率的保证:微服务的细粒度导致测试用例数量庞大,需要设计合理的测试策略,确保测试覆盖率。

微服务测试概述微服务测试的原则1.独立性:每个微服务的测试应独立于其他服务,减少测试间的相互影响,提高测试的准确性。2.完整性:测试应覆盖微服务的所有功能和场景,包括正常操作和异常情况,确保服务的稳定性和可靠性。3.连续性:测试应保证服务在不同场景下的连续性,模拟实际运行环境,检测潜在的问题。以上内容仅供参考,具体内容可以根据您的需求进行调整优化。

测试用例设计原则微服务测试用例设计

测试用例设计原则完整性1.确保测试用例覆盖所有功能和业务场景,以验证微服务的完整性和正确性。2.设计用例时应考虑输入、处理和输出的完整性,包括边界条件、异常处理等。3.测试数据应完整且具有代表性,以模拟真实场景。微服务测试用例设计需要保证完整性,即测试用例应该覆盖微服务的所有功能和业务场景,以确保微服务的正确性和可靠性。在设计测试用例时,需要考虑输入的完整性,包括所有可能的输入情况和边界条件。同时,还需要考虑处理的完整性,即微服务对输入的处理是否正确、可靠。最后,需要考虑输出的完整性,即微服务的输出是否符合预期。测试数据应该完整且具有代表性,以便更好地模拟真实场景,从而更准确地测试微服务的完整性。独立性1.每个测试用例应独立于其他用例,避免相互干扰。2.测试用例应针对单个功能或服务进行设计,减少复杂度。3.确保测试用例的可维护性和可重用性。在设计微服务测试用例时,需要保证每个测试用例的独立性,避免测试用例之间的相互干扰。这意味着每个测试用例应该针对单个功能或服务进行设计,尽可能地减少测试用例之间的依赖关系。同时,独立的测试用例也可以降低测试的复杂度,提高测试效率。此外,保证测试用例的独立性也有助于提高测试用例的可维护性和可重用性,减少测试成本。

测试用例设计原则可扩展性1.测试用例设计应考虑微服务的可扩展性,以适应未来需求的变化。2.测试用例应该能够轻松地添加、修改或删除,以满足不断变化的测试需求。3.设计用例时应考虑使用通用的测试框架和工具,以提高测试效率。随着微服务架构的不断发展和业务需求的不断变化,微服务测试用例的设计需要具备可扩展性,以适应未来的需求变化。这意味着测试用例应该能够轻松地添加、修改或删除,以满足不断变化的测试需求。同时,设计用例时应考虑使用通用的测试框架和工具,以提高测试效率,降低测试成本。只有这样,才能确保微服务测试用例的设计与业务需求的变化保持同步,为微服务的可靠性和稳定性提供保障。可读性1.测试用例应该清晰明了,易于理解,方便阅读和维护。2.测试用例应该包含必要的描述和注释,以便其他人理解。3.测试用例应该按照一定的规范和格式进行编写,以提高可读性。微服务测试用例的可读性对于测试工作的顺利进行非常重要。良好的可读性可以使测试人员更容易理解测试用例的目的和步骤,从而更准确地执行测试。同时,这也方便了测试用例的维护和更新。为了提高测试用例的可读性,可以在测试用例中添加必要的描述和注释,以便其他人能够理解测试用例的含义和目的。此外,按照一定的规范和格式编写测试用例也可以提高可读性。

测试用例设计原则可重复性1.测试用例应该具有可重复性,确保每次执行的结果都是一致的。2.测试用例应该避免受到环境、数据等因素的影响,以确保测试结果的准确性。3.测试用例应该能够方便地进行批量执行和自动化执行。微服务测试用例的可重复性对于保证测试的准确性和可靠性非常重要。这意味着每次执行相同的测试用例时,都应该获得相同的结果。为了确保可重复性,测试用例应该避免受到环境、数据等因素的影响。此外,测试用例应该能够方便地进行批量执行和自动化执行,以提高测试效率。这可以减少人工操作的

文档评论(0)

永兴文档 + 关注
实名认证
内容提供者

分享知识,共同成长!

1亿VIP精品文档

相关文档